Asthma And A Management Plan For Physical Activity At School

Approximately one in every 15 students today has asthma, which is up significantly from 20 years ago. However, with good treatment and recognition of their triggers, students with asthma are still able to be physically active at school. Although asthma can restrict physical activities it doesn't have to contradict physical activity. Physical fitness is an important goal for all students. Physical fitness increases the chances that the student will maintain fitness as they grow into adulthood and decrease their chance of becoming overweight adults, which has a negative impact on an individual's response to asthma. ...
